Responsive Web Design Mastery: Advanced Tips and Tricks

Responsive web design has changed how websites are made and seen. Its special ability to adjust to various screen sizes guarantees the best user experience on all devices.

The Necessity of Mobile Optimization:

In the present mobile-driven world, a website not optimized for mobile devices can be harmful to business. Mobile optimization makes sure your website looks great and works smoothly on smartphones and tablets, attracting mobile users.

Media Queries Have an Important Role:

Media queries have a big part in responsive web design. By using CSS media queries, designers can set up different styles and structures for different screen sizes. This allows the website to modify itself, providing the perfect view for users.

Maximizing Performance:

Performance is very important in responsive web design. Optimizing images and reducing unnecessary code can quicken loading time. Moreover, using caching techniques and minifying files augments performance.

Interesting Fact: A 2021 Statista study reveals that the number of smartphone users globally is projected to hit 3.8 billion by 2021.

Understanding Responsive Web Design

Responsive web design is a must for modern web development. It enables websites to fit and respond to different devices, offering an optimal user experience. To help you understand the concept better, here are some key points to note:

  1. Flexibility is a fundamental principle of responsive web design. Websites should be designed in a way that allows them to adjust and fit perfectly on various screen sizes and resolutions.
  2. Fluid grids are essential. Devs use relative units like percentages or ems instead of fixed pixel measurements, so elements resize accordingly and keep their proportions.
  3. Media queries are really important for responsive web design. They let devs apply specific CSS rules based on device characteristics like screen width, orientation, and capabilities. This provides a tailored experience for each user.
  4. Mobile-first design has become popular. Start with a mobile version and enhance it for larger screens – this means the most important content is prioritized and performance is optimized.

Other noteworthy details to consider:

  • Touch-friendly design is key for responsive websites. Bigger buttons and interactive elements make navigation simpler for touch-based devices like tablets and smartphones.
  • Performance optimization is necessary for quick loading times across different devices and network speeds. Minimizing file size, optimizing images, reducing HTTP requests, and implementing caching techniques all help.

When working on a responsive website:

  • Test your website on various devices and browsers using emulators or real devices, to make sure it works regardless of platform.
  • Content readability is a priority. Legible fonts, suitable font sizes, and good contrast between text and background colors help users consume content easily.
  • Regularly update and maintain your website. Fix compatibility issues, update content, and improve performance.

By understanding the principles and following these suggestions, you can master responsive web design and create websites that offer a great experience on all devices.

Advanced Tips for Responsive Web Design

Start with a strong base. Ensure your HTML structure is correct and organised. Use the correct tags and stick to the guidelines.

Make use of media queries. Adapt your layout to different screen sizes with media queries for responsive and beautiful designs.

Optimise images. Big image files can delay loading speed. Compress and resize them to make sure performance doesn’t suffer.

Content is key. Put important info above the fold, for a smooth user experience. Use grid systems and responsive typography for readability across devices.

Test on multiple devices. Designing just for one size won’t do. Make sure your website looks great and works on phones, tablets, and PCs.

Put mobile-first. Most internet users browse on mobiles, so start with mobile design. Prioritise essential elements before expanding for bigger screens.

For extra finesse: Stay up-to-date with latest trends. Refine your responsive web design skills.

Fun Fact: Responsive web design was created as a solution to the many device sizes used to access sites. Ethan Marcotte’s 2010 article made it popular in modern web dev.

Advanced Tricks for Responsive Web Design

Responsive web design is essential for creating sites that adjust their layout depending on the device. Let’s look at some tricks for taking your skills to the next level.

  • Fluid Grids: To make layouts that respond to different screen sizes, set percentages instead of fixed pixel values.
  • Media Queries: Apply styles based on device characteristics like width and orientation.
  • Flexible Images: Use CSS techniques like percentage-based widths or max-width properties so images look great on all devices.
  • Mobile-Friendly Navigation: Create efficient navigation menus since mobile devices have limited screen space.

More tips include optimizing website performance and testing your design on real devices.

Here’s an example of how advanced tricks can help. By implementing fluid grids, media queries, flexible images, and mobile-friendly navigation, a struggling website became successful. There was a remarkable increase in mobile traffic, user engagement, and conversion rates.

Conclusion

Responsive web design is essential in today’s digital age, not just a trend. It lets websites adapt and show an optimal viewing experience on different devices. We have looked into the various aspects of responsive web design and explored advanced tips and tricks to master it. So, let’s summarize our key learnings!

Responsive design is about flexibility and adaptability. Using media queries, flexible grids and fluid images, websites will adjust to various screen sizes. This ensures users can access the content they need, no matter if they are on a desktop, tablet or smartphone.

Typography is an important aspect of responsive web design – it plays a key role in delivering the message across different devices. By utilizing techniques like viewport units and relative font sizes, text remains readable and looks good on any screen.

Performance optimization is very important in responsive web design. Nobody likes slow-loading websites. By optimizing images, minifying CSS and JavaScript files and using caching techniques, we can improve page loading times and the user experience.

User testing is a must. Even after thorough development, we still have to put ourselves in users’ shoes. Usability tests on various devices will reveal issues or potential areas for improvement.

Finally, here’s a pro tip – always keep track of new tech and trends in web design. Web design is always changing, so staying up-to-date with new tools and techniques will help create amazing responsive websites that stand out.

That’s it! Our journey through responsive web design is complete. You now have the knowledge to create exceptional user experiences on any device.

Frequently Asked Questions

Q: What is responsive web design? A
Responsive web design is an approach to web design and development that aims to create websites that automatically adjust their layout and appearance based on the device and screen size being used by the visitor. This ensures optimal viewing and usability across a wide range of devices, including desktops, laptops, tablets, and smartphones.

Q: Why is responsive web design important? A
Responsive web design is important because it allows websites to adapt and provide an optimal user experience on any device. With the increasing use of mobile devices, having a responsive website is crucial to ensure that visitors can easily navigate and interact with your site, regardless of the device they are using. Additionally, responsive design can positively impact your website’s search engine rankings.

Q: What are some advanced tips for responsive web design? A
Some advanced tips for responsive web design include using a mobile-first approach, optimizing images and media for different screen sizes, using breakpoints to adjust layout and content, implementing fluid typography, and testing your design on multiple devices and browsers. These techniques can help ensure that your website looks and functions flawlessly across various devices.

Q: How can I improve the loading speed of my responsive website? A
To improve the loading speed of your responsive website, you can minify and compress your CSS and JavaScript files, optimize your images, leverage browser caching, and use a content delivery network (CDN). Additionally, reducing the number of HTTP requests, eliminating render-blocking resources, and implementing lazy loading can also significantly improve performance.

Q: Are there any common challenges in responsive web design? A
Yes, there are some common challenges in responsive web design. These include dealing with complex layouts, handling different aspect ratios and screen resolutions, ensuring touch-friendly navigation and interactions, providing consistent cross-device testing, and optimizing performance for slower network connections. Overcoming these challenges requires careful planning, testing, and implementation.

Q: Is responsive web design compatible with all browsers? A
Responsive web design is compatible with most modern browsers, including Google Chrome, Mozilla Firefox, Safari, and Microsoft Edge. However, it is always recommended to test your design on different browsers and versions to ensure full compatibility. Some older browsers may not fully support certain responsive design techniques, so it’s important to provide fallback options or alternative layouts for these cases.

Leave a Reply

Your email address will not be published. Required fields are marked *